The present application claims priority from Japanese application JP2008-261206 filed on Oct. 8, 2008, the content of which is hereby incorporated by reference into this application.
The present invention relates to an orthogonal frequency division multiplexing (hereinafter abbreviated to OFDM) demodulator and more particularly a circuit for performing carrier synchronization.
Recently, in the ground-wave digital television broadcasting and the wireless local area network (LAN), an OFDM method which is highly resistant to the multipath interference is used. In the OFDM method, transmission digital data is broken up into a plurality of orthogonal carrier waves to be modulated so that communication is performed.
The modulated OFDM waves in the OFDM method are composed of a plurality of sub orthogonal carrier waves and the sub carrier waves are named sub carriers. Each sub carrier is modulated by the modulation method such as the phase shift keying (PSK) and the quadrature amplitude modulation (QAM). In this manner, in the OFDM method, data is transmitted in parallel by a large number of orthogonal sub carriers and accordingly the time length of symbol can be made long. Moreover, as shown in
Furthermore, in the OFDM method, since data is multiplexed to a large number of sub carriers, it is general that the inverse fast Fourier transform (IFFT) is performed on the transmission side and the fast Fourier transform (FFT) is performed on the reception side. An FFT window shown in
In order to demodulate the modulated OFDM waves by the OFDM demodulator, synchronization of every kind is required. Particularly, synchronization of the symbol timing for detecting the boundary position of the OFDM symbol and synchronization of the carrier frequency for synchronizing carrier frequency of the modulated OFDM waves with a carrier frequency for reproduction used on the reception side are required and a number of methods have been proposed until now.
For example, U.S. Pat. No. 5,608,764 (Japanese Patent No. 3041175) (patent document 1) discloses the method of performing clock synchronization without using a reference signal for the clock synchronization. In this method, constellation is analyzed on the basis of the result of the FFT operation and an error in the carrier frequency for orthogonal demodulation and an error in frequency of a sampling clock for analog-to-digital (A/D) conversion are judged and corrected from the phase rotation direction of 2 or more different sub carriers.
In the method disclosed in the patent document 1, however, when the sub carriers used for the judgment is subjected to the phase rotation by a propagation path, there arises a problem that there is a possibility that wrong judgment is made and variation of the propagation path has large influence. Moreover, since the carriers for the orthogonal demodulation and the sampling clock for the A/D conversion are not synchronized with each other, it is necessary to make both synchronization procedures separately and it takes time to get the synchronization.
Further, the OFDM method uses a large number of sub carriers, although all of the sub carriers are not always used for communication. Moreover, the quality of sub carrier having a partial frequency is sometimes deteriorated due to fading having the selectivity of frequency in the propagation path. There arises a problem that when the sub carrier not used in the communication or the sub carrier having the deteriorated quality as described above is used to perform the carrier synchronization, the accuracy of synchronization is deteriorated.
An OFDM demodulator according to the present invention comprises orthogonal demodulation means to orthogonally demodulate modulated OFDM waves using reproduction carrier and get an OFDM baseband signal, Fourier transform means to Fourier transform the OFDM baseband signal gotten by the orthogonal demodulation means into an OFDM frequency domain signal for each sub carrier, operation range decision means to detect a boundary position of symbol of the OFDM baseband signal gotten by the orthogonal demodulation means and decide 2 or more different operation ranges of the Fourier transform for the same OFDM symbol on the basis of the boundary position of the symbols, Fourier transform control means to control the Fourier transform means so as to perform the Fourier transform for the 2 or more operation ranges decided by the operation range decision means, frequency error detection means to calculate phases of sub carriers on the basis of results of the Fourier transform for the 2 or more operation ranges and compare the calculated phases for each of the results of the Fourier transform so that an error in frequency of the reproduction carrier is detected on the basis of the compared result, and clock control means to control the frequency of the reproduction carrier on the basis of the error in frequency of the reproduction carrier detected by the frequency error detection means.
According to the present invention, there is provided the OFDM demodulator which does not require a reference signal for synchronization of carriers and can reduce influence of phase rotation by a propagation path when carrier synchronization is performed. Furthermore, it is not necessary to synchronize carriers for orthogonal demodulation and a sampling clock for A/D conversion separately and time required to get synchronization can be reduced. In addition, sub carriers with good quality are used to perform carrier synchronization and accuracy of synchronization can be improved.
Other objects, features and advantages of the invention will become apparent from the following description of the embodiments of the invention taken in conjunction with the accompanying drawings.
Embodiments of the present invention are now described in detail with reference to the accompanying drawings.
Operation of the block diagram shown in
In
On the other hand, the delay circuit 108 delays the OFDM baseband signal by predetermined time and supplies the OFDM baseband signal for the second-time FFT operation with respect to the same OFDM symbol to the FFT circuit 110 through the switch 107. The window position decision part 109 utilizes the correlation between the cyclic prefix and the end part of the OFDM symbol contained in the OFDM baseband signal to detect the boundary of the OFDM symbol and decides the FFT operation range or the FFT window position for the same OFDM symbol twice to be notified to the FFT circuit 110. The concrete start position of the FFT operation is selected from any position from the top to the end of the cyclic prefix, although as shown in
The OFDM baseband signal outputted from the A/D conversion circuit 105, that is, the data 1 of A/D output of
On the other hand, the delay circuit 108 delays the data 1 by half of the length of 1 OFDM symbol and supplies the OFDM baseband signal for the second-time FFT operation (data 1 for second-time in input of FFT circuit in
Returning to
The frequency error detection part 112 uses both of the first- and second-time OFDM frequency domain signals for the same OFDM symbol to detect an error in frequency of the reproduction carrier and produces a correction signal for correcting the error to be supplied to a clock control circuit 113. The error in frequency of the reproduction carrier is an error in frequency caused by the fact that the carrier of the modulated OFDM waves received by the OFDM demodulator is not synchronized with the reproduction carrier and is caused by shift or deviation in frequency of the clock generated by the clock generator 114, for example. The method of detecting the error in frequency of the reproduction carrier is described later in detail.
The clock control circuit 113 controls the frequency of the clock generator 114 in accordance with the correction signal produced by the frequency error detection part 112. The clock generator 114 generates the clock in accordance with control by the clock control circuit 113 and supplies the clock to the A/D conversion circuit 105 and the reproduction carrier generator 104. The reproduction carrier generator 104 generates the reproduction carrier synchronized with the clock from the clock generator 114 and supplies it to the orthogonal demodulation circuit 103. In this manner, the clock generator 114 is controlled to correct the error in frequency of the reproduction carrier.
The method of detecting the error in frequency of the reproduction carrier is now described concretely.
The OFDM frequency domain signal 124 outputted by the FFT circuit 110 is a complex signal having a real axis component and an imaginary axis component for each sub carrier and is supplied to selection circuits 120. The selection circuit 120 of the upper block uses the first-time OFDM frequency domain signal for the same OFDM symbol and the selection circuit 120 of the lower block uses the second-time OFDM frequency domain signal. The selection circuits 120 selects a plurality of sub carriers used so as to detect the error in frequency of the reproduction carrier from the OFDM frequency domain signals for sub carriers. In this selection, the frequency of the sub carriers positioned in the center of the carrier, that is, frequency 0 is set to be the standard and at least 1 or more pairs of sub carriers of paired frequencies that are equally apart in positive and negative directions from the frequency 0 are selected. In
The phase calculation circuits 121 calculate phases of the sub carriers from the OFDM frequency domain signals and supplies the calculated phases to adding circuits 122. In
The phase difference occurring between φFFT1+f and φFFT2+f is set to φFFT1—2+f and the phase difference occurring between φFFT1−f and φFFT2−f is set to φFFT1—2−f. As factors affecting φFFT1—2+f and φFFT1—2−f, there are 4 factors of (a) to (d) as described in the following:
(a) phase difference occurring by difference in the operation start position of FFT
(b) phase difference occurring by error in frequency of the sampling clock
(c) phase difference occurring by phase rotation in the propagation path
(d) phase difference occurring by error in carrier frequency for reproduction
The phase differences caused by the above 4 factors are described in order.
First, the factor (a) is described. It is assumed that there is no phase rotation in the propagation path and errors in the reproduction carrier frequency and the carrier frequency of the modulated OFDM waves and an error in frequency of the sampling clock between the modulator and demodulator are both 0. In this case, the phase difference described in (a) appears between φFFT1—2+f and φFFT1—2−f. The phase difference of (a) has the frequency characteristic as shown in
Next, the factor (b) is described. It is assumed that there is no phase rotation in the propagation path, an error in the reproduction carrier frequency and the carrier frequency of the modulated OFDM waves is 0 and there is an error in frequency of the sampling clock between the modulator and demodulator. In this case, the phase difference described in (b) appears in φFFT1—2+f and φFFT1—2−f in addition to the phase difference described in (a). Since the phase difference of (b) has the frequency characteristic proportional to the frequency of the sub carrier similarly to (a), φFFT1—2+f and φFFT1—2−f have equal absolute value and opposite sign. Accordingly, φFFT1 sum and φFFT2 sum are equal in the phase comparison circuit 123 and the phase difference occurring by error in frequency of the sampling clock as described in (b) cannot be detected.
Next, the factor (c) is described. It is assumed that there is the phase rotation in the propagation path and errors in the reproduction carrier frequency and the carrier frequency of the modulated OFDM waves and an error in frequency of the sampling clock between the modulator and demodulator are both 0. In this case, the phase difference described in (c) appears between φFFT1—2+f and φFFT1—2−f in addition to the phase difference of (a). The phase difference of (c) is a variation amount of the phase rotation in the propagation path, that occurs in the time difference Δt between the first- and second-time operation start positions of FFT. Accordingly, if the time difference Δt is made smaller than a variation period of the propagation path so that the variation amount of the phase rotation in the propagation path is as small as almost negligible, φFFT1 sum and φFFT2 sum are substantially equal in the phase comparison circuit 123 and the phase difference occurring by the phase rotation in the propagation path as described in (c) cannot be almost detected. In the window position decision part 109 of
Next, the factor (d) is described. It is assumed that there is no phase rotation in the propagation path, there are errors in the reproduction carrier frequency and the carrier frequency of the modulated OFDM waves and an error in frequency of the sampling clock between the modulator and demodulator is 0. In this case, the phase difference described in (d) appears in φFFT1—2+f and φFFT1—2−f in addition to the phase difference described in (a). The phase difference of (d) exhibits the characteristic that is fixed in all sub carriers as shown in
Actually, all of the phase differences of (a) to (d) appear in φFFT1—2−f and φFFT1—2−f simultaneously, although φFFT1 sum and φFFT2 sum are identical in the phase comparison circuit 123 for the phase differences of (a) to (c) as described above and accordingly the phase difference due to the error in the reproduction carrier frequency of (d) can be detected.
Moreover, in the demodulator of the embodiment, the sampling clock for A/D conversion is synchronized with the reproduction carrier. If it is constructed to synchronize the sampling clock for D/A conversion with carrier even in the modulator, the sampling clock is also synchronized when the carriers are synchronized between the modulator and the demodulator and accordingly the synchronization procedure of the sampling clock is not required. Further, even if it is constructed not to synchronize the sampling clock for A/D conversion with the reproduction carrier in the demodulator, the synchronization of carriers can be attained using the present invention.
The frequency error detection part shown in
The OFDM method uses a large number of sub carries, although all of sub carriers are not always used for communication. Accordingly, the use sub carrier getting part 302 has information concerning the sub carrier used in communication as known information in the apparatus in advance or gets it by means of sub carrier (generally frequency is previously known) for control upon start of communication or during communication and notifies the sub carrier used in communication to the sub carrier selection part 303. Furthermore, the reliability detection part 301 judges the reliability of each sub carrier on the basis of information such as bit error rate or amplitude of sub carrier and notifies it to the sub carrier selection part 303. The sub carrier selection part 303 selects the sub carrier having high reliability (e.g. lower error rate) from the notified sub carriers used in communication and notifies the sub carrier used in carrier synchronization to the frequency error detection part 304.
It should be further understood by those skilled in the art that although the foregoing description has been made on embodiments of the invention, the invention is not limited thereto and various changes and modifications may be made without departing from the spirit of the invention and the scope of the appended claims.
Number | Date | Country | Kind |
---|---|---|---|
2008-261206 | Oct 2008 | JP | national |
Number | Name | Date | Kind |
---|---|---|---|
5608764 | Sugita et al. | Mar 1997 | A |
Number | Date | Country |
---|---|---|
03-041175 | Mar 2000 | JP |
Number | Date | Country | |
---|---|---|---|
20100086084 A1 | Apr 2010 | US |